About Solviva
Solviva is a fast-growing solar startup on a mission to make clean energy accessible and affordable for homeowners across the Philippines. We're building the future of residential solaroffering flexible financing, the latest solar technology, and a seamless, hassle-free transition to solar ownership. As we scale, we need passionate, driven leaders to help shape our growth and the future of residential energy.
Solviva is the first venture launched from AboitizPower's 1882 Energy Ventures, a venture studio focused on decentralizing the energy system and creating more sustainable homes, businesses, mobility, and networks.
Role Overview
The Partnerships Specialist is responsible for identifying, acquiring, and activating strategic partnerships that drive customer acquisition and brand awareness through co-marketing programs and collaborative campaigns. This role bridges business development and marketing - prospecting and closing partnership deals, then designing and executing the marketing programs that bring those partnerships to life. This role requires equal parts business development hustle and marketing savvy you need to think like a BD person but understand how partnerships translate into effective marketing campaigns.
Partnership Acquisition & Activation
- Identify and prospect potential partnership opportunities (with e.g. banks, fintechs, home & lifestyle brands, etc.) through cold outreach, LinkedIn, networking, and warm introductions.
- Develop partnership proposals and pitch decks that articulate mutual value propositions and business outcomes for both Solviva and potential partners.
- Lead partnership negotiations including deal structure, commercial terms, and marketing commitments, and close partnership agreements in coordination with legal and finance teams.
- Design and execute co-marketing campaigns with partners including promotional offers, exclusive deals, content collaborations, and customer acquisition programs.
- Develop partnership marketing materials including campaign briefs, promotional content, co-branded assets, and customer communications in collaboration with the brand and design teams.
- Coordinate partnership campaign launches across channels including partner communications, social media, email marketing, and website promotions.
Partnership Management & Performance
- Serve as the primary point of contact for partnership relationships, ensuring strong communication and alignment on goals and expectations.
- Track partnership campaign performance including customer acquisition, engagement metrics, and ROI to optimize ongoing programs and inform future partnerships.
- Manage ongoing partnership performance through regular check-ins, performance reporting, and optimization recommendations.
- Identify opportunities to expand existing partnerships through new campaign initiatives, program extensions, or additional collaboration areas, and coordinate partnership renewals based on performance.
Cross-Functional Collaboration
- Partner with the Marketing Head, Lead of Brand & Communications, sales, customer experience, and finance teams to ensure seamless partnership execution from campaign design through customer delivery.
- Present partnership updates, pipeline status, and campaign performance to leadership on a regular basis.
